Hey all, it’s bronze, and today I’m thinking about fishing. We’ve been told that fishing will not be like other material gathering, as it will have a small mini game attached. Additionally, there is a fishing mastery line that will unlock more variety as you progress. This part didn’t sit well with people, as the last mastery of this type we had was the Icebrood saga masteries, and those were… not well received by the community. Many fishing enjoyers want that old style questing and leveling up experience, and so far it looks like they’re not getting it. Anet have already implemented a very fun quest like leveling experience for cooking, and it was a massive success. With cooking, you travel the world, learn from master chefs of each major race, and when you’re done you get to cook ascended food and you get a chef station in your home instance. It’s insanely fun and rewarding, and something like this should be a part of learning fishing. You could get mastery points through the achievements, instead of spending generic End of Dragons mastery points; or the quest could unlock the mastery lines, as you explore and learn about different types of fishing in different places. They could even leave room for a fishing grandmaster mastery down the road. However they do it, we should have some way outside of the normal mastery system to train fishing. I will not be happy if the best way to train fishing is to find a mastery point on top of a tree and then kill things until I have enough exp to use it.
